Israel Carries Out Airstrike In Qatar, Targets Hamas Leadership in Doha

MIDDLE EAST — Israeli forces conducted a targeted airstrike against senior Hamas officials in Doha. Multiple explosions occurred in the Katara District, with smoke rising over residential buildings.
The Qatari Civil Defense secured the area promptly. Civilian casualties were not confirmed immediately. The operation marked Israel's first military action in Qatar, which has hosted Hamas political leaders since 2012.
Targets included Khalil al-Hayya, Hamas's Gaza chief, and Khaled Mashaa, a veteran leader. Reports currently conflict on their survival.
While Hamas indicated that the strike was aimed at negotiators and disrupting ceasefire discussions, Israeli officials said that the action neutralized threats from those planning attacks.
